What is a delivery service partner?

Delivery Service Partners (DSPs) are independent businesses that contract with companies, such as Amazon, to provide last-mile delivery services. These partners manage their own teams of drivers and fleets of vehicles to ensure packages are delivered efficiently to customers' doors. DSPs handle hiring, training, and daily operations, while the parent company provides technology, package volume, and support. This model allows companies to scale delivery operations rapidly while providing entrepreneurial opportunities to small business owners.

How do delivery service partners manage and support their driver teams?

Delivery Service Partners (DSPs) often manage teams of drivers by providing ongoing training, clear communication, and performance feedback. They use scheduling software to organize routes, hold regular team meetings to address challenges, and encourage a supportive work culture focused on safety and efficiency. DSPs also recognize top performers and offer advancement opportunities, which helps motivate drivers and reduce turnover. Collaboration with logistics managers and customer service teams is common to resolve delivery issues and maintain high service stand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a delivery service partner?

To thrive as a Delivery Service Partner, you generally need strong business management skills, logistical expertise, and proven leadership ability, often with experience in operations or transportation management. Familiarity with route optimization software, fleet management systems, and knowledge of safety and regulatory compliance is important, along with relevant certifications such as a valid driver's license. Exceptional problem-solving, communication, and team-building skills set top performers apart in this role. These capabilities are crucial for ensuring efficient, safe, and customer-focused delivery operations in a competitive and fast-paced environment.

Company Description
The Bridge Delivery Service LLC is an Amazon Delivery Service Partner (DSP) looking for enthusiastic, team players to deliver Amazon packages. DSPs are independent businesses that partner with Amazon to deliver packages. Our Delivery Drivers strive to get every Amazon order to the customer's door on-time. We offer full and part-time opportunities.
Job Description
Amazon-branded vehicle provided! Non-CDL delivery driver!
Shifts range between 8-10 hours per day and shifts are available 7 days per week.
Delivery Driver Duties and Responsibilities
  • Safely drive and operate your delivery vehicle at all times.
  • Use hand held device for routing information, customer delivery information.
  • Must be comfortable driving and working in varying weather conditions.
  • Load and unload packages to be delivered
  • Lift packages up to 50 lbs
